I have had this happen before, and I fixed mine. I used a 18 each half inch extension, and put a smaller socket then the tube on the end of it backwards stick it up in the big end of the collector up into the the tube that is is smashed and beat it out. be careful not to get the socket stuck in the tube. It may not look as good as new, but it works as good as new. You will have to pull the head pipe off.
